In November 2012, Fraser-Pryce graduated from the University of Technology with a Bachelor of Science in Child and Adolescent Development. In 2016, she announced that she would pursue a Master of Science in Applied Psychology at the University of the West Indies. A committed Christian, she married Jason Pryce in 2011, and announced her pregnancy in early 2024.
